In compliance with state and federal law, Mount Holyoke College does not discriminate on the basis of race, ethnicity, color, genetic information, sex ...The Mount Holyoke College Botanic Garden is comprised of the Talcott Greenhouse and the surrounding and nearby gardens. The Botanic Garden’s diverse and dynamic living collection includes more than 2,000 different types of plants from six continents distributed throughout the greenhouses and outdoor gardens. In addition to his post at Mount Holyoke, Wartenberg is a member of the graduate faculty at the University of Massachusetts, Amherst.Amy Martin is the author of Alter-nations: Nationalisms, Terror, and the State in Nineteenth-Century Britain and Ireland (Ohio State University Press, 2012). This book investigates how Victorian cultural production on both sides of the Irish Sea grappled with the complex relationship between British imperial nationalism and Irish anticolonial nationalism. Mount Holyoke College. 50 College Street. South Hadley, MA 01075. Phone 413-538-2478. Fax 413-538-2431. Mount Tom State Reservation in Holyoke has 22 miles of trails for all experience levels. Nearby Skinner State Park offers breathtaking views of the Connecticut River Valley and is the home of Mt. Holyoke, our Mountain Day destination.
